Linux系统高效编写代码和提升编程效率密不可分,而注释是一项基本技能,应该是任何程序员都应该掌握的基本能力。注释可以帮助维护团队交流,以免大家互相疑惑。因此,在Linux系统中优雅的注释技巧显得异常重要。
首先,让我们来看看Linux操作系统中的注释有哪些。主要有以下几种:
1. Bash/sh/bashrc/shrc文件中注释:主要以`#`开头来注释,不包括`#`之后的内容,如:
#写一些注释信息
2. 脚本文件中注释:主要以`#!/usr/bin/env bash`进行注释,也可以使用`#! /bin/bash`,如:
#! /usr/bin/env bash
#这是一段描述信息
3. Makefile文件中注释:主要以`#`来注释,但是其实大部分只是描述性的文字,如:
# 这里写一些描述的文字
4. Javascript/CSS文件中注释: 一般情况下,以`//`来注释,如:
//这是一段注释信息
除了上面所述的几种通用的注释技巧外,还有一些特殊的注释技巧,如vim插件中开发者使用的文档标记:以大写字母“V”*开头,三个连字符中加入空格,把注释放在括号中,如:
V — 这是一行注释
此外,还有一些注释工具提供强大的注释功能,如xml支持的Doxygen ,以及JavaScript,Python和PHP等语言所支持的JSDoc等。使用这些工具可以在一定程度上给代码的提供简单的注释和文档。
总之,Linux系统中的注释是编程效率的重要方面,并且可以提高编程效率,更加优雅地进行编码。精通注释的技巧,对程序员的基本能力也有很大的帮助。
香港服务器首选树叶云,2H2G首月10元开通。树叶云(shuyeidc.com)提供简单好用,价格厚道的香港/美国云 服务器 和独立服务器。IDC+ISP+ICP资质。ARIN和APNIC会员。成熟技术团队15年行业经验。
如何开启windows10下的linux系统
linux命令是对Linux系统进行管理的命令。 对于Linux系统来说,无论是中央处理器、内存、磁盘驱动器、键盘、鼠标,还是用户等都是文件,Linux系统管理的命令是它正常运行的核心,与之前的DOS命令类似。 linux命令在系统中有两种类型:内置Shell命令和Linux命令。 以下是win10中使用linux命令的方法:1首先,点击屏幕左下角的Win图标,然后在弹出的菜单中选择“所有应用”。 2在所有应用中找到并展开 Windows PowerShell 文件夹,启动其下的 Windows PowerShell。 3这时,将会打开一个命令行窗口。 然后,请稍微等待一会,直到出现 PowerShell 命令提示符为止。 4这时,便可以输入 Linux 命令了。 例如,输入一个 Linux 文件查看命令 ls,回车,便可以列出当前目录下的文件和文件夹列表。 注意事项Windows PowerShell 支持绝大部分 Linux 内置命令,但有些命令例外。 具体来说有:1)命令简写(或称命令别名)例如,不支持 Linux 下的文件查看命令 ll 。 该命令作用为以详细信息方式查看当前目录下文件,它实质是 ls -l 命令的简写。 2)需要调用 linux 系统中的程序才能执行的命令,如 vim由于 Windows 系统中并没有内置 vim 程序,故而与 vim 有关的命令无法启用。 3)帮助命令在 Linux 系统中,如果要知道某条命令的用法,可以使用帮助命令了。 但在 Windows 中,默认是没有安装Linux中的帮助命令的。 如果想使用该命令,可以联网安装或在线查看。 模式切换1、 由图形到字符#logout或init 32、由字符到图形界面init 53、退出consolelogout或exit或ctrl+d4、 注销Ctrl + Alt + Backspace5、 关机#poweroff或init 0或shutdown -h now或 halt -p6、 重启#reboot或init 6或shutdown -r now
linux高级命令求解。怎样输出一个文件里所有的奇数行或所有的偶数行的命令求解释。功能实现了但是不懂意思
11年的了,估计楼主都知道了1、 NR读入的行数,NR%2==0行数能整除2就表示是偶数行了2和3、其实不用要那个1,$的,直接sed -n n;p file就可以n;p当读第一行时,n就读入第二行把第一行覆盖了,然后输出 接着读第三行,n就读入第四行把第二行覆盖了,然后输出 。 。 。 。 p;n原理和n;p一样4、2~2d后面那个2表示输入流为两行两行的,前面那个2和后面那个d表示把第二行删了5、1~2d一样后面那个2表示输入流为两行的,前面那个1和后面那个d表示把第二行删了
怎么安装红旗7.0
红旗linux 桌面版 7.0 rc1 硬盘安装 方法一 一:在红旗官方网站下载红旗linux 桌面版 7.0 rc1 的ISO文件。 二:把红旗linux 桌面版 7.0 rc1 的ISO文件里的 文件解压到C:。 三:运行 。 四:在对话框中选择红旗linux 桌面版 7.0 rc1 的ISO文件。 五:重启计算机。 六:就可以在系统选择菜单,选择红旗linux ,进入红旗linux图形安装界面。 (特别提示:若重启计算机后无法进入系统选择菜单,请用启动盘启动,用DOS工具修复引导程序,重启计算机,就可出现系统选择菜单。 ) 七:按红旗linux图形安装界面提示进行选择安装 。 方法二 如果是linux系统,直接mount,运行里面的,重启就可以了。 mount -o loop /mnt/xxx xxxx代表iso文件名,注意绝对或相对路径 xxx代表/mnt下的一个空目录,如果没有,先建立出来 方法三 下载红旗7光盘镜像 把镜像解压到D盘 安装grub(或安装dos工具箱 修改,增加下面几行内容 title 安装红旗7中文版 root (hd0,4) kernel /isolinux/vmlinuz0 root=/dev/sda8 ro quiet Liveimg vga=788 live_locale=zh_-8 initrd /isolinux/ 保存这个文件后重新启动计算机,选择进入DOS 工具箱,然后选择安装红旗7中文版,下面的工作就很简单了. 注解: Grub指定分区的方法和Linux、Windows等系统不一样,它的主要特点为: Grub并不区分普通的IDE硬盘、当下流行的SATA硬盘和SCSI硬盘等,在Grub中,硬盘会被识别为hd#,#是从0开始的硬盘编号,而软盘被类似地识别为fd#。 Grub的硬盘编号和分区编号都是从0开始的,这一点linux不同。 按照以上两个特点,假设有一块硬盘(hd0),那么(hd0,0) (hd0,1) (hd0,2) (hd0,3)依次表示它的四个主分区,而随后的(hd0,4)...则是逻辑分区。 通常情况下,装有Windows的硬盘中,通常是按照一个主分区(hd0,0),一个扩展分区(hd0,1)该扩展分区下是若干逻辑分区。 这样(hd0,0)对应C盘,(hd0,4)对应D盘,,(hd0,5)对应E盘,,(hd0,6)对应F盘,依此类推
发表评论